In an exciting match at Warrior Field, the Waterloo Warriors and Windsor ended in a 2-2 draw. The game started with intense action from both sides. Waterloo's
Adam Shaikh (Ajax/Alliance United L1U20) had a couple of early chances, but Windsor's
Simon Grande (Hamilton/) made key saves. Waterloo broke the deadlock in the 29th minute with a penalty kick by
James Arango (Mississauga/North Mississauga League 1). Despite further efforts, including a shot by Arango hitting the post, the first half ended with Waterloo leading 1-0.
Windsor came out strong in the second half, equalizing with a goal from Wilchrist Abdo and then taking the lead through Noah Branco. Waterloo responded with another goal from
Adam Shaikh (Ajax/Alliance United L1U20) to level the score at 2-2. Both teams had several chances, but neither could secure a win despite notable saves by Grande and Lope and a series of late substitutions.
The draw showcased the competitive spirit of both teams, with standout performances from Waterloo's Arango and Shaikh.
